Nail the Interview. Land the Job.

Ok BizPanther, you’ve landed the interview. Now it’s time to show them why you’re the right hire. Whether it’s your first interview ever or you’re targeting a competitive finance role at a Fortune 500 company, walking into that room (or Zoom call) prepared can make all the difference between a “we’ll be in touch” and a job offer.

Interviewing is a skill, and like any business skill, it gets better with practice. That’s where we come in. Your dedicated career counselors in CBC 121 are ready to help you crush your next interview. We’ll conduct mock interviews tailored to your industry, give you real-time feedback on your answers, help you craft compelling stories using the STAR method, and coach you through answering those tricky behavioral questions that always seem to trip people up.

Can’t make it to campus? No problem. Explore our online resources packed with common interview questions by industry, video tutorials, professional attire guides, and expert tips on virtual interview etiquette. From case interviews for consulting to technical questions for analytics roles, we’ve got you covered.
